This is pretty common knowledge, but, in case anyone is interested... BRIGADIER GENERAL RICHARD CASWELL GATLIN The only Confederate General from Lenoir County was Brig. Gen. Richard Caswell Gatlin. He was born 18 Jan 1809 in Lenoir County, NC to John S. Gatlin and Susannah Caswell,daughter of Governor Richard Caswell. He graduated from West Point in1832; served as a career military officer in Florida, Mexico, and the American West; and resigned his commission in Arkansas in 1861 to join the Cofederate Army in NC. After the War, he returned to Arkansas where he farmed. He died at Mount Nebo, AR on 8 Sep 1896 and is buried at the National Cemetery in Fort Smith, AR.
